Output 63bdfa764c8540a60ab271163a4356fa57eee9141bf23f10c9e6c2230101b910:6

value
1991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 579a531e6d3886cbb92905527a982c7c76463da5cebfead125ee3a6887886aac
address
bc1p27d9x8nd8zrvhwffq4f84xpv03myv0d9e6l745f9acax3pugd2kq3l8zcz
transaction
63bdfa764c8540a60ab271163a4356fa57eee9141bf23f10c9e6c2230101b910
spent
true